After eating the Green Enchilada soup dinner that was made at home, my niece was craving birria tacos. A quick google search lead us here. We called our order in and it was ready when we arrived, a quick 15 minutes. We will be back!! She ordered Quesa Birria tacos with the broth on the side, I opted for the hot chocolate. The tacos were fresh, filled well, and the flavor hit the taste buds fulfilling the craving. The hot chocolate is thicker than American style, it's flavored with cinnamon. So good! Comfort in a cup. Love finding hidden gems and supporting local restaurants. BONUS: they have a grocery store next door.

The best way to describe this food is comfort. It's small, counter service with a market as well. The ice cream is really creamy. Agua frescas are great. Our family favorites are the sopas, chilaquiles (omg the verde!), Dori Elote, Bionico, Fresas Con Crema, elote en vaso, birria, and asada burritos (which is massive). Great family that runs it. Love everyone there. We wish them continued success!!
